What is an intern point care testing?

Intern Point Care Testing roles involve assisting with the execution and management of point-of-care diagnostic tests in healthcare settings. These interns typically work under the supervision of clinical laboratory staff, helping to perform tests at or near the site of patient care, such as blood glucose monitoring or rapid infection screening. Duties may also include preparing specimens, maintaining equipment, documenting results, and ensuring compliance with quality control protocols. This experience provides interns with hands-on exposure to laboratory processes and patient care workflows.

What does an intern point care testing do?

As an Intern in Point of Care Testing, you can expect to be involved in a range of hands-on tasks, such as assisting with the preparation and calibration of testing equipment, supporting quality control procedures, and helping to collect and analyze patient samples under supervision. You may also participate in maintaining accurate documentation, troubleshooting instrument issues, and learning about regulatory standards that govern testing processes. Collaboration with laboratory technologists, nurses, and clinical staff is common, providing valuable exposure to interdisciplinary teamwork and real-world diagnostic workflows.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an intern point care testing?

To thrive as an Intern in Point of Care Testing, you need a basic understanding of laboratory procedures, clinical diagnostics, and relevant health sciences, often supported by coursework in medical technology or laboratory sciences. Familiarity with point of care devices, laboratory information systems, and adherence to quality control protocols is typically expected. Attention to detail, strong communication, and a willingness to learn are soft skills that help interns excel in this environment. These competencies ensure accurate test results, patient safety, and effective collaboration with healthcare teams.

Intern Point Care Testing roles focus on gaining hands-on experience in point-of-care environments, often for students or recent graduates. Medical Laboratory Technicians perform detailed lab analyses in laboratory settings, requiring specific certifications. While both roles involve testing and diagnostics, Intern Point Care Testing is more educational and clinical, whereas Medical Laboratory Technicians work in dedicated labs with more advanced technical responsibilities.

Applications for Weaver's Summer 2027 GRC Internships are now open! At Weaver, our Governance, Risk, and Compliance (GRC) practice includes two distinct service lines: Business Processes and IT Services.

A GRC Business Processes internship offers students the opportunity to work closely with our clients to model services to fit their existing structure, process and staffing. A risk assessment allows our clients to determine critical information for their organization. Risk Assessments are customized processes that should meet an organizationโ€™s specific objectives including: internal audit, strategic and general business planning, and compliance projects (i.e. SOX and other regulatory projects). A Weaver GRC Business Processes Intern is responsible for learning and understanding internal audit and internal control concepts, financial statement close and reporting processes, as well as how internal controls impact financial statement preparation and disclosure.ย 

A GRC IT internship offers students the opportunity to work directly with our team on client engagements. This requires the ability to learn and understand information systems, related internal control theory and basic auditing concepts. This individual should have a basic understanding of the system development life cycle (design, development, testing, production and implementation) and various computing environments. Through this position, a GRC Intern should develop a basic understanding of IT general controls including security administration, program change management, and program development and computer operations.ย
